Paver Flooring Installation in Denver County, CO

Paver flooring installation involves placing durable, aesthetically appealing pavers to create functional surfaces such as pat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or entertainment areas. This service typically covers a variety of project sizes and styles, allowing property owners to enhance their outdoor spaces with different patterns, colors, and materials like concrete, brick, or stone pavers. Homeowners often seek detailed information about the types of pavers available, the installation process, and how the finished surface will complement their property’s overall design before requesting this service.

Property owners considering paver flooring installation us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including preparation, installation techniques, and maintenance requirements. It’s important to consider factors such as the intended use of the area, drainage, and the durability of different materials to ensure a long-lasting result. Clarifying these details helps homeowners make informed decisions about their outdoor upgrades and achieve a visually appealing, functional space that meets their needs.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ions

What types of paver flooring are available?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ers, each offering different styles and durability for various outdoor spaces.

Can paver flooring be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or other stable surfaces, reducing preparation work.

What outdoor projects typically use paver flooring? Pavers are popular for patios, walkways, driveways, and pool surrounds, providing a durable and attractive surface.

How should property owners prepare for paver installation? Clear the area of debris and ensure the ground is level to facilitate proper installation and long-lasting results.
